What is one benefit of using sterilization indicators?

Explanation:
Using sterilization indicators is essential in confirming that the required sterilization conditions, such as temperature, time, and pressure, have been achieved during the sterilization process. These indicators change in some way—such as color change—when the appropriate conditions for effective sterilization have been met. This visual confirmation provides assurance that the items being sterilized are safe for use, significantly reducing the risk of infection or complications from non-sterile instruments. Sterilization indicators serve as a crucial checkpoint in the sterilization process, ensuring that the parameters are met before the items are deemed safe for clinical use. They provide an additional layer of monitoring, reinforcing that the sterilization equipment is functioning correctly and that the process has been effective.
